📈 The Supply Side: What's Driving Bitcoin's Scarcity? 🤔 - *Total Supply:* The total supply of Bitcoin is capped at 21 million. This means that there will never be more than 21 million Bitcoins in existence. 🔒 - *Block Reward:* New Bitcoins are created through a process called mining, where powerful computers solve complex mathematical problems to validate transactions on the Bitcoin network. The block reward is the number of new Bitcoins awarded to miners for solving these problems. 💻 - *Halving Events:* Every 210,000 blocks, or approximately every four years, the block reward is halved. This event is known as a halving event. The halving events have a significant impact on the supply of Bitcoin. 📊
📊 The Demand Side: What's Driving Bitcoin's Value? 🤔 - *Adoption:* The demand for Bitcoin is driven by its adoption as a store of value, medium of exchange, and investment asset. As more people and institutions become interested in Bitcoin, the demand increases. 🌟 - *Market Sentiment:* Market sentiment plays a crucial role in determining the demand for Bitcoin. Positive sentiment can drive up demand, while negative sentiment can lead to a decrease in demand. 🤯 - *Global Economic Trends:* Global economic trends, such as inflation, interest rates, and economic instability, can also impact the demand for Bitcoin. 🌎
📈 The Interplay Between Supply and Demand: What's the Impact on Price? 🤔 - *Price Volatility:* The interplay between supply and demand determines the price of Bitcoin. When demand is high, and supply is limited, the price tends to rise. Conversely, when demand is low, and supply is high, the price tends to fall. 📊 - *Market Equilibrium:* The market equilibrium is the point at which the supply and demand curves intersect. At this point, the quantity of Bitcoin supplied equals the quantity demanded. 🔓
